Responsibilities
- Experience managing ground-up and/or major renovation construction projects
- Develop, manage, and track project budgets and financial performance
- Manage project schedules, including baseline development and updates
- Understand construction contracts, scopes of work, and change order management
- Coordinate with superintendents on field execution and project logistics
- Manage subcontractor buyout, procurement, and contract administration
- Lead project meetings with owners, architects, engineers, and consultants
- Forecast project costs and manage risk throughout the project lifecycle
- Communicate and lead effectively across internal teams and external stakeholders
- Use construction management software and project controls tools
- Manage project closeout, turnover documentation, and final accounting processes
Requirements
- 5+ years of experience in commercial construction project management
- Strong understanding of construction documents, drawings, and specifications
- Experience managing RFIs, submittals, and project documentation workflows
- Strong organizational skills with ability to manage multiple priorities simultaneously
